Summary:
The research team seek to understand carbon dynamics during warm climate intervals in the Arctic: the Holocene Thermal Maximum (HTM) the warmest pre-industrial interval ranging in timing from 10 ka (thousands of years before present) with maximum seasonality to 6 ka with reduced seasonality, and the Medieval Climate Anomaly (MCA) at ~1 ka with similar seasonality as today. Principal Investigator:Retelle, Michael J. Licensed Year(s):
1992
19911990 Summary:
The researchers will attempt to reconstruct climate and past environmental conditions through recovery and study of sediment cores from lakes at Taconite Inlet, northern Ellesmere Island. They will also monitor conditions under which the lake sediments are presently accumulating....

Principal Investigator:Gajewski, Konrad Licensed Year(s):200820042001199419931992
1991
1990 Summary:
The Researcher will collect lake sediment cores from Somerset Island and northwest Cornwallis Island. The pollen and sediment characteristics will be analyzed in a laboratory to reconstruct the vegetation and climate history of the past 8000-9000 years of these regions....

Principal Investigator:Gilbert, Robert Licensed Year(s):19931992
1991
19901988 Summary:
The researcher wishes to recover cores of sediment about 2 meters long from the sea floor near Expedition Fiord. These cores will provide confirmation of past acoustic surveys and direct evidence of changes in the physical and biological environment of the fiord. Seven sites in the fiord will have sediment cores removed....
